2. Shorter recovery compared to other surgeries
A neck lift tends to offer a shorter recovery compared to more extensive facial surgeries, like a full facelift. In most cases, people return to most activities within 10 to 14 days after surgery.
Of course, every body heals differently, but among the benefits of a neck lift, the quicker return to daily life stands out.
This makes a big difference when choosing the procedure, especially for anyone looking for subtle improvements without a long downtime.
3. Minimal scarring for natural results
Many people wonder how scars look after a neck lift. This concern usually comes up, especially when the goal involves achieving a natural and discreet result.
Incisions typically stay behind the ears and, in some cases, under the chin. This approach helps keep any marks barely noticeable in daily life.
With advanced surgical techniques in the United States, the healing process often leaves very subtle scars. Most patients notice that after the initial recovery phase, the scars become nearly invisible, especially with proper care.

Is a neck lift right for you?
Anyone feeling bothered by sagging, wrinkles, jowls, or a lack of neck definition often considers a neck lift as an option. This procedure fits people noticing that the neck no longer matches the appearance of the face.
Men and women, typically over the age of 40, tend to explore this surgery. Weight loss, natural aging, or genetics often speed up changes in the skin and tissues around the neck.
People in good health, with no medical conditions affecting healing, and who maintain stable weight usually qualify as strong candidates.
